Sunan an-Nasai 4433 (Book 43, Hadith 73) #18966
Eating Sacrificial Animals

SUMMARY: The Prophet Muhammad used to eat the trotters of sacrificial animals for a month.

It was narrated from 'Abdur'Rahman bin 'Abis that his father said: "I asked 'Aishah about the meat of the sacrificial animals and she said: 'We used to keep the trotters for the Messenger of Allah for a month, then he would eat them"".
أَخْبَرَنَا يُوسُفُ بْنُ عِيسَى، قَالَ حَدَّثَنَا الْفَضْلُ بْنُ مُوسَى، قَالَ حَدَّثَنَا يَزِيدُ، - وَهُوَ ابْنُ زِيَادِ بْنِ أَبِي الْجَعْدِ - عَنْ عَبْدِ الرَّحْمَنِ بْنِ عَابِسٍ، عَنْ أَبِيهِ، قَالَ سَأَلْتُ عَائِشَةَ عَنْ لُحُومِ الأَضَاحِي، قَالَتْ كُنَّا نَخْبَأُ الْكُرَاعَ لِرَسُولِ اللَّهِ شَهْرًا ثُمَّ يَأْكُلُهُ

EXPLANATIONS:
This hadith is about the Prophet Muhammad's practice of eating the trotters of sacrificial animals for a month. It was narrated from 'Abdur'Rahman bin 'Abis that his father said he asked 'Aishah about the meat of the sacrificial animals and she said they used to keep it for him for a month before he would eat them. This hadith teaches us that we should be mindful when consuming food, especially when it comes from sacrifice or charity, as we should not take more than what is necessary and be grateful for what we have been given. We can also learn from this hadith that even though Prophet Muhammad was a prophet, he still ate food like everyone else and did not take more than what was necessary.
